AU56 XUK is a 2006 Renault Clio in Blue with a 1,461c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.
Across all 2006 Renault Clio models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.2% with a typical mileage of 62,202 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Renault Clio f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 660,730 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AU56 XUK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Clio typ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 20 years old, this Renault Clio is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
